Gulf Cooperation Council and UK Agree on Importance of Finalizing Free Trade Agreement Negotiations

The Secretary-General of the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C), Jasem Mohamed Albudaiwi, stated that the GCC and the United Kingdom are in agreement on the importance of finalizing negotiations for a free trade agreement (FTA).

Following a meeting with Jonathan Reynolds, UK Secretary of State for Business and Trade, Albudaiwi expressed that he sensed a strong interest from the new UK government and a sincere desire to complete the negotiation cycles for the FTA. Reynolds expressed the wish to sign the agreement before the end of 2024.

The officials discussed various topics of common interest and emphasized the economic and commercial relations between the Gulf countries and the UK, as well as ways to strengthen and develop them.

This initiative is considered a step towards reinforcing cooperation and strategic partnership between the GCC and the UK.
